Passing of JanCarlo Mendiola - Family Support


Sadly, one of our US Marine and Viasat brothers passed yesterday, 01 September 2020, and is now resting easy with those before us.  JanCarlo "JC" Mendiola is the epitome of what a true warrior and hero stands for, in today's modern world.  He was diagnosed with a rare form of leukemia, in early 2019, and spent the past 1.75 years battling this beast head on, with dignity, pride and a smile from ear to ear.  The chemo and radiation treatments were tough on him and his loved ones, but he had so many things he still wanted to accomplish, said his wife RosaAna, and was sooo determined to not give up and be there for his wife and 2 children, Janae and Jerardo. 

Although he didn't quite make it as far as we all hoped, JC passed peacefully, was comfortable and although not awake, his wife and children were able to be there and say their final goodbye.

For those of you who did not know him, Jan Carlo “JC” Mendiola, this husband and father of 2, proudly and honorably served his country in the United States Marine Infantry for 10 years.

In those 10 years, JC deployed 5 times to include combat deployments to Ramadi, Iraq and Marjah, Afghanistan. Ultimately achieving the rank of Staff Sergeant, JC served with 2nd Battalion 4th Marines as an infantry squad leader and later served as an Instructor at the School of Infantry for 3 years. Life after the Corps, quite a few of us got to know him over the past few years during his tenure as a committed Security team member (aka ViaSWAT) for Viasat, Inc.

For his family, friends, Marine and Viasat brothers/sisters, JC inspired us all and showed us what it really looks like to fight...fight with all your might, to the very end!  Even when the odds were against him, he still stood against the storm with his BAD @$$ wife, who was the rock for their family and there for him/their children through thick and thin.
